Solder Alloy 122 vs. Zamak 7

Solder alloy 122 belongs to the otherwise unclassified metals classification, while Zamak 7 belongs to the zinc alloys. There are 25 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(9,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is solder alloy 122 and the bottom bar is Zamak 7.
